Brie and Cranberry Puff Pastry Bites

Warm, flaky puff pastry filled with creamy Brie and tart cranberry sauce, perfect for festive occasions.
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 20 minutes
Total Time 40 minutes
Servings: 12 bites
Course: Appetizer, Snack
Cuisine: American, Holiday
Calories: 150

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 1 sheet puff pastry Ensure puff pastry is cold for best results.
  • 8 oz Brie cheese Cut into small pieces.
  • 1/2 cup cranberry sauce Can mix a bit of brown sugar for extra sweetness.
  • 1/2 cup chopped walnuts Add a nice crunch to the bites.
  • 1 egg for egg wash Beaten for brushing on top.
  • Honey for drizzling Adds extra sweetness.
  • Fresh rosemary for garnish Can substitute with fresh thyme.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Preheat the oven to 400°F (200°C).
  2. Roll out the puff pastry on a floured surface and cut into squares.
  3. Place a small piece of Brie in the center of each square.
  4. Add a spoonful of cranberry sauce and some chopped walnuts on top of the Brie.
  5. Fold the pastry over to enclose the filling and seal the edges.
  6. Brush the tops with beaten egg for a golden finish.
  7. Arrange on a baking sheet and bake for 15-20 minutes or until golden and puffed.
  8. Drizzle with honey and garnish with rosemary before serving.

Notes

These puff pastry bites are best served warm. They can be stored in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to two days. Reheat in a preheated o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10 minutes.
